Overview
THE COLLABORATORY PREPARATORY ACADEMY is a public primary serving grades 0–5 in TAMPA, Florida. The school enrolls 61 students. It is part of the HILLSBOROUGH district. The school operates as a charter school.

Equity & Title I
In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
